What to Review Before Approving a Tenant
Screening remains a vital step to ensure your tenant fits your rental’s budget and lease requirements. Essential screening elements include:
- Tenant application completeness and accuracy
- Employment history and income documentation to confirm affordability
- References from previous landlords or personal contacts
- Clear understanding of pet policies and any special conditions
While Roomster offers ID check and address check for listings, landlords should still perform thorough screening to reduce risk and ensure a long-term fit.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Renting to Tenants in Woodland Hills
Even experienced landlords can face pitfalls if not careful. Key cautions include:
- Rushing tenant selection without adequate screening, which may lead to late payment or lease violations
- Accepting payments or deposits before meeting prospective tenants in person or confirming documentation
- Neglecting clear lease agreements that define responsibilities and expectations
- Ignoring communication red flags or inconsistent application details
Taking these precautions helps protect your property and maintain a positive rental experience.
